## Break-glass: Skerritt static site rebuilds

Incremental rebuilds on Skerritt normally go through the Lattice pipeline, no human touch required. Break-glass is only for when the dependency graph corrupts and pages serve stale content past the SLA. In that case an on-call engineer can force a full rebuild from the sealed admin console — yes, the scary red one. The console is encrypted at rest and opens only with the break-glass recovery passphrase, recorded immediately below for the reviewer's audit.

vault phrase of bahof-taweg = ulaax-lamys-ulaion-caswyn-pelael-norael-fraax-julix-rusix-oliath-olidor-jorwyn-pelok-fraeth

FAQ: How do I get into the prototype workshop overnight?

The Kestrel Labs prototype workshop on Level 2 stays locked outside core hours. Night-shift staff may enter only if they are listed on the current machining roster kept by the shift lead. Badge in at the outer door first, then the inner airlock; both must register or the alarm trips. Power tools stay off between 01:00 and 04:00. For the inner airlock, night-shift staff should use the following door code.

door code, tajof-kageg: bdg-QVDCE-3

Subject: Cut-over complete — cutoff rule

Done. Crumbwheel's order-cutoff logic moved from the storefront to the fulfillment service last night. Rule is unchanged: same-day bakery orders close at 11:00 local, holidays pull forward to 09:30. The old storefront check is now a no-op and can be deleted after one quiet week. Timezone handling lives server-side only — do not reintroduce client clocks. If cutoffs look wrong, check the config first. Effective values as deployed follow.

service settings:
[sorys]
port = 8000
team = eliius
host = sorys.novacstack.example
region = south-3
access_code = ac_f66665
timeout_ms = 250